Several factors affect the rental costs of thermal imagers, including the device's resolution, sensitivity, and additional features like Wi-Fi connectivity or advanced analytics software. The duration of the rental and the specific requirements of the electrical panel upgrade project also play a significant role in determining the overall cost.
When renting thermal imagers, be aware of potential hidden fees. These can include delivery and pick-up charges, which may be flat or based on mileage. Fuel or recharge surcharges, damage waivers versus full insurance, and cleaning fees for equipment used in harsh environments can also add to the cost. Additionally, late-return penalties and charges for overtime hours should be considered.
